The Menton lemon festival, a touch of madness!

Every year, in the heart of the French Riviera, Menton transforms into an ephemeral kingdom of color and fragrance when the famous Lemon Festival begins. From February 14th to March 1st, 2026, the city is adorned with monumental sculptures and lavishly decorated floats, where the gold and yellow of lemons compete with the deep blue of the Mediterranean.

Recognized worldwide and a true jewel of France’s intangible cultural heritage, this festival draws over 200,000 visitors each year, enchanted by the bold creativity and festive energy that fill the streets of Menton.

A Fragrant and Magical World

The Lemon Festival is far more than a simple exhibition: it is a living spectacle, where fruits become works of art and imagination knows no bounds. In the Jardins Biovès, gigantic creations made from thousands of citrus fruits tell a new story every year.

For 2026, the chosen theme is “The Wonders of Life”: a tribute to nature, its diversity, and infinite beauty, where flowers, animals, and plants intertwine in a luminous and sensory setting. Every step in the garden invites daydreaming and contemplation.

Highlights of the 2026 Edition

The Lemon Festival unfolds its splendor with 10 magnificent floats, involving 400 participants to create a lively and abundant spectacle. Each year, the event draws an average of 240,000 spectators, eager to admire this explosion of color and creativity.

  • Golden Fruit Parades: on Sundays February 15th and 22nd, and March 1st, Menton pulses with flamboyant parades, accompanied by fanfares and dancers in dazzling costumes.
  • Night Parades: on Thursdays February 19th and 26th, the streets take on a magical dimension, with spectacular illuminations and a breathtaking grand finale featuring fireworks that light up the sky.
  • Exhibitions and Activities: from the display of citrus motifs to local crafts, as well as rare flower shows and creative workshops, every corner of Menton invites visitors to explore, discover, and delight their senses.

A Citrus-Scented Journey Through the City

Walking through Menton during the festival means breathing in the scent of lemons, admiring monumental sculptures, and taking part in gourmet workshops. The event also allows visitors to explore the Winter Garden, which will highlight the elegance of orchids, true jewels of nature. Gourmet treats and artisanal objects around the garden are offered to extend the sensory experience.

Food lovers are not forgotten: local specialties and lemon-inspired creations delight the palate, while photography enthusiasts capture the magic of each motif and every play of light.

Practical Information & Tips

  • Dates: February 14th – March 1st, 2026.
  • Entry & Tickets: the Jardins Biovès are freely accessible, but parades and floats require tickets, available online or on-site.
  • Transport: it is recommended to use trains or local shuttles to avoid traffic and limited parking.
  • Animals: not allowed on parade routes or in certain exhibitions.
